Buhari approves N45bn severance package for Airways workers

President Muhammadu Buhari has approved the sum of N45 billion for the payment of severance benefits of workers of the liquidated Nigerian Airways.

Minister of Aviation, Hadi Sirika disclosed this while briefing State House correspondents at the presidential villa, Abuja after the Federal Executive Council (FEC) meeting presided by Vice President Yemi Osinbajo.

The affected workers on Wednesday in Lagos protested against the Federal Government’s failure to pay their severance benefits estimated N78 billion.

The protesters had said they intended to draw government’s attention to their plight as many of them had died and others became homeless after the government liquidated the airline in 2003.

Workers of the Nigerian Airways were laid off in 1997 following the grounding of the nation’s national carrier.
